The Anatomy of a Casino Deposit
To understand if blockchain is faster, you first need to understand why traditional payments feel slow. When you deposit money into a casino account, you aren’t just moving numbers on a screen. You are initiating a sequence of events across multiple systems.
The Role of Payment Gateways
A Payment Gateway (PG)—the service that authorizes credit card payments—acts as the middleman between the casino and your bank. The gateway then communicates with your bank’s clearinghouse. This process introduces friction. Friction is any step in the checkout flow that forces the user to pause, wait, or jump through hoops to complete a task.
Mobile-First Deposit Friction
With mobile-first casino deposits, we’ve seen a shift toward "deposit by phone" or "carrier billing." This allows users to charge their gaming deposits to their monthly mobile phone bill. While this creates a smooth UX, it is rarely "instant" on the backend. The carrier must verify the account, check spending limits, and signal the casino's API that the funds are secured. If the carrier’s server is busy, your deposit hangs.
Blockchain Payments: Clearing the Hurdle or Moving the Goalpost?
When we talk about blockchain payments, we are usually referring to transactions processed on a distributed ledger. Proponents claim these are faster because they bypass traditional banking intermediaries. However, "faster" is a relative term in the world of online payments.
The Transaction Speed Tradeoff
Blockchain transactions rely on network confirmation. In Bitcoin, a block is mined roughly every ten minutes. If a casino requires three confirmations for a deposit to be "live," your "instant" payment just became a 30-minute wait. That is a massive amount of friction compared to a card transaction that gets an API-driven real-time approval in under five seconds.
Here is a breakdown of how these technologies compare in a typical deposit flow:
Method Processing Mechanism Typical Speed Primary Source of Friction Credit Card Gateway + Clearinghouse Seconds Bank fraud flags Carrier Billing Carrier API Verification Seconds to Minutes Network latency Blockchain Network Confirmation Minutes to Hours Block confirmation requirements
Why "Instant" is Often a Misnomer

When a casino tells you a payment is “instant,” what they really mean is that their API has accepted the *promise* of a payment. They are essentially trusting that the transaction will eventually clear. In the traditional world, this happens because of the established trust between banks. In the blockchain world, the casino often forces the user to wait for the network to catch up because there is no intermediary to guarantee the funds.
The Security Tradeoffs
You cannot talk about speed without talking about security. Traditional payments benefit from a massive, multi-layered security infrastructure. If a transaction is fraudulent, a bank can initiate a chargeback. In the blockchain space, those guardrails are often absent or harder to implement.


Blockchain payments offer pseudo-anonymity, which is a major draw for some users, but it creates a UX nightmare for the casino. To comply with Anti-Money Laundering (AML) and Know Your Customer (KYC) regulations, the casino must link your wallet address to your identity. This adds a layer of back-office review that can negate any speed gains achieved by the blockchain itself.

Steps to Consider Before Switching to Blockchain
If you are frustrated by the friction in traditional payment flows, blockchain might seem like an upgrade. However, before you switch, look for these markers to see if the experience will actually be better for you:
Check the confirmation requirements: Does the casino require multiple blockchain confirmations before you can play? If yes, it will be slower than a card payment. Look for API transparency: Does the site explain how the wallet integration works, or is it a black box? Audit the withdrawal flow: Deposits are almost always faster than withdrawals. Blockchain shines in *withdrawing* because it bypasses the manual approval processes used by banks. Assess the interface: Does the site support "copy-paste" wallet addresses, or do they use QR codes? QR codes significantly reduce the friction of manual entry and the risk of error.
Conclusion: The Verdict on Speed
Are blockchain casino payments actually faster? In the majority of deposit scenarios, **no**. They are often slower than the instant, API-driven approvals we see with modern payment gateways.
The confusion stems from the definition of "speed." People confuse the *initiation* of a payment (how fast I can click "send") with the *settlement* of a payment (how fast the money is available to wager). In the traditional world, the gateway settles the money in the background while you play. In the blockchain world, you are often forced to wait for the ledger to finalize the transaction before you can touch the funds.
If you want speed, you are usually better off using a highly optimized, mobile-first e-wallet or a direct carrier billing integration. The friction in these systems is generally lower, the security is standardized, and the API calls happen in milliseconds. Unless you are moving large sums across borders or prioritizing the privacy that blockchain provides, the “speed” of blockchain payments is largely a marketing narrative that doesn't hold up under professional UX scrutiny.
